Now I shall give you the fractions but not the total number of shapes:

½ the shapes are squares

½ the shapes are circles.

Two squares are replaced with two circles so now

1/3 of the shapes are squares and

2/3 of the shapes are circles.

Q. How many shapes did we start with?

2 minutes

To be able to solve problems and puzzles, recognise and explain patterns, relationships and reasoning.

Page 155: Year 5 Term 3 Unit 6b

Large batteries cost £1:60

Medium batteries cost £1:10

Q.1 What would ten large batteries cost?

Q.2 What would six medium batteries cost?

Q.3 How many medium batteries could you buy for £10

Q.4 How many large batteries could you buy for £10

Q.5 How much change would you get in Q.3 + Q.4?

Page 156: Year 5 Term 3 Unit 6b

Answers are:

1. £16

2. £6:60

3. 9 batteries with 10p. change

4. 6 batteries with 40p. change

5. 50p.
